Tequin is an antibiotic belonging to the fluoroquinolones group of drugs. It is used to fight the bacterial infections of lungs, sinuses, skin, urinary tract and some specific sexually transmitted diseases. Major Side Effects: The major side effects that Tequin can cause are as listed below:

  • Severe allergic reactions like rashes or hives etc.
  • Stools having traces of blood
  • Tightness/ pounding/ pain in the chest
  • Perplexity
  • Excessive hunger
  • Unexplained increase in thirst or urination
  • Fainting or loss of consciousness
  • Change or irregularities in heart beat
  • Nightmares
  • Obsession
  • Continuous and severe diarrhea
  • Pain/ cramps in stomach
  • Sudden onset of precipitation/ sweat
  • Unusual giddiness or drowsiness

Though rarely but Tequin may also cause tendon rupture or joint/ muscle or tendon pain or swelling. In the advent of any of the major side effects mentioned above, the medicine should be stopped at once and the patient should seek immediate medical help.

Tequin should not be recommended to diabetic people as it has the likelihood to cause change in blood sugar. In case inevitable, a diabetic should understand the subscription and dosage well from the doctor, before starting the drug. It is also very important to monitor the blood sugar during the course of the medicine, as it may cause high or low blood sugar. High blood sugar can be determined with an increased thirst and urination while low blood sugar can be determined by nervousness, hunger, trembling or fast heartbeats.

In case a patient suffers from persistent diarrhea or stomach pain or finds blood traces in stool, weeks after Tequin has been stopped, then most likely the drug has induced pseudomembranous colitis. This is a severe intestinal condition caused by persistent bacteria. Anti- diarrhea or narcotic pain medicines should not at be used in such conditions as these will only make the condition worse. The best in this condition is to seek medical help at once.
